引言

                    在数字货币的世界中,比特币作为最早也是最知名的加密货币,无疑吸引了大量的关注和使用。而比特币钱包作为存储和管理比特币的工具,扮演着极其重要的角色。比特币钱包不仅仅是一个储存比特币的地方,它还具备多种功能,如发送、接收比特币,查看余额等。许多技术精通的用户选择使用命令行界面(CLI)来操作比特币钱包,这样不仅能获得更大的灵活性,还能通过命令行实现更复杂的操作。

                    比特币钱包的基本概念

                    比特币钱包是一个重要的工具,它的主要功能是生成和管理比特币地址、记录交易、跟踪余额等。比特币钱包根据其存储方式和公开性,可以分为热钱包和冷钱包。热钱包是连接互联网的,使用起来方便,但安全性较低;冷钱包如硬件钱包和纸钱包则通常不连接互联网,安全性高,但使用时需要更多的操作步骤。

                    命令行和比特币钱包的关系

                    使用命令行操作比特币钱包的用户,通常是在希望获得更高效的管理和操作体验。比特币核心钱包(Bitcoin Core)提供了强大的命令行工具,让用户能够通过命令直接与比特币网络进行交互。而这对于开发者和技术用户来说,能够在自动化、脚本化的操作上提供更多的可能性。

                    比特币钱包基本命令介绍

                    比特币核心钱包在命令行中主要使用的是 `bitcoin-cli` 程序。以下是几个常用的命令示例:

                    • getbalance: 显示钱包的当前余额。
                    • sendtoaddress: 向指定地址发送比特币。
                    • listtransactions: 查看交易记录。
                    • getnewaddress: 生成一个新的比特币地址。
                    • importprivkey: 导入私钥以恢复地址。

                    比特币钱包命令的具体使用

                    使用 `bitcoin-cli` 的命令行,可以充分发挥比特币钱包的全部功能。以下是一些常见命令的使用示例及其说明:

                    命令示例一:获取余额

                    要查看比特币钱包的余额,可以使用以下命令:

                    bitcoin-cli getbalance

                    这个命令将返回当前钱包中的比特币金额,方便用户了解其资产状况。

                    命令示例二:发送比特币

                    发送比特币的命令格式如下:

                    bitcoin-cli sendtoaddress "address" amount

                    在这里,`address` 是接收方的比特币地址,`amount` 是发送的比特币数量。执行该命令后,钱包会创建一笔交易并在网络中广播。

                    命令示例三:查看交易记录

                    使用以下命令可查看最近的交易记录:

                    bitcoin-cli listtransactions "*" 10 0

                    这个命令会列出最近的10笔交易,便于用户管理和审查交易历史。

                    命令示例四:生成新地址

                    为了接收比特币,用户需要生成新的地址,可以通过以下命令实现:

                    bitcoin-cli getnewaddress

                    执行该命令后,系统会生成一个新的比特币地址,用户可以将其提供给付款方。

                    命令示例五:导入私钥

                    如果需要恢复某个地址,可以通过以下命令导入私钥:

                    bitcoin-cli importprivkey "your_private_key"

                    执行后,将会把指定的私钥恢复到钱包中,使得对应比特币地址的资金能够再次访问。

                    比特币钱包的安全管理

                    对于比特币钱包的管理,安全性是一个非常重要的考虑因素。命令行工具的使用虽然灵活,但也带来了更多的安全隐患。在这里我们提供几个安全管理建议:

                    • 定期备份钱包数据: 定期备份钱包的数据文件,避免因系统崩溃或意外情况导致资产无法找回。
                    • 使用强密码: 为钱包设置强密码,增加账户的安全性,降低遭受攻击的风险。
                    • 冷存储比特币: 将大多数比特币存储在冷钱包中,降低被黑客攻击的可能性。
                    • 定期更新软件: 保持比特币钱包软件的最新版本,以减少安全漏洞。

                    可能相关问题探讨

                    如何确保比特币钱包的安全性?

                    在使用比特币钱包时,确保安全性是每个用户的首要任务。比特币钱包安全性问题可以从多个层面进行考虑,包括钱包类型的选择、私钥的管理和备份措施。首先,选择合适的钱包类型是非常重要的。热钱包方便易用,但其连接网络的特性使其更容易受到攻击;而冷钱包的安全性更高,但也带来了一定的不便。其次,私钥的管理至关重要:私钥是控制比特币地址资产的唯一凭证,绝不能与他人分享或存放在不安全的地方。建议使用专用的硬件设备来存储私钥,并确保对私钥进行加密和备份。此外,定期对钱包进行软件更新,以修复潜在的安全漏洞,也是一项重要的安全措施。最后,一定要对直观的安全警觉,比如在访问钱包时确保使用安全的网络连接,避免在公共场所使用免费的Wi-Fi网络进行交易。

                    比特币钱包的种类有哪些,如何选择合适的钱包?

                    比特币钱包主要可以分为热钱包和冷钱包。热钱包指的是那些在线连接互联网的钱包,例如网络钱包和手机应用。它们使用方便,适合于频繁交易的用户,但同时也容易受到网络攻击。冷钱包则是离线存储比特币的方式,包括硬件钱包和纸钱包等。由于其不直接连接互联网,安全性大大提高,适合于长期保存比特币的用户。同时,用户在选择钱包时还应考虑其功能性,是否支持多种加密货币,以及用户界面的友好性等因素。在选择过程中,可以根据自己的需求(如支付频率和安全需求)来进行综合评估,选择最合适的钱包。

                    使用命令行操作比特币钱包的优势与劣势是什么?

                    使用命令行操作比特币钱包对于技术熟悉的用户有多方面的优势。首先,命令行界面通常提供了更全面的功能,可以执行复杂的操作。其次,通过脚本可以实现批量处理和自动化管理,极大提高了效率。然而,其劣势在于,命令行的操作门槛较高,对于不熟悉命令行的用户,使用起来难度较大,且命令输入错误可能导致意想不到的结果。此外,命令行操作较少提供图形化界面,用户在理解和确认操作时可能面临更多的困难。因此,在决定使用命令行操作之前,用户应权衡界面友好性与操作灵活性之间的利弊,并做出适合自己需求的选择。

                    比特币钱包丢失后如何恢复?

                    如果用户不小心丢失了比特币钱包,恢复的可能性取决于其备份和恢复策略。正常情况下,大多数比特币钱包都提供了备份选项,用户在使用过程中,应定期备份钱包数据。备份通常包括钱包的私钥及相关数据。一旦丢失,可以通过恢复机来还原钱包。针对大多数软件钱包,会有 `wallet.dat` 文件存储用户所有地址和私钥的信息。用户可通过重新安装比特币软件,导入备份的 `wallet.dat` 文件恢复钱包余额。同时,掌握助记词的使用也是关键,很多现今的钱包在创建时会生成12或24个词的助记词,用户能通过这些助记词恢复其钱包。因此,用法理思的方式进行保存和管理是至关重要的。

                    如何了解比特币当前的市场动态和价格走势?

                    了解比特币的市场动态和价格走势有助于用户更好地管理其资产。首先,用户可以通过主流的加密货币交易所的网站或应用获取实时价格资讯,包括币安、Coinbase、火币等平台,它们提供详细的市场数据以及相关的图表分析。其次,社交媒体和论坛也是获取信息的重要源头,Twitter、Reddit及Telegram等平台上,用户可以与其他投资者或经验者交流,获取最新的信息和见解。此外,专业的分析网站如CoinMarketCap和CoinGecko也提供丰富的市场指标和分析报告,帮助用户全面评估市场风险和机会。最后,用户还可关注有关比特币的博主或YouTube频道,获取深入分析和市场见解,了解时事动态和投资建议,这些都能帮助用户更好地把握市场。

                    总结

                    比特币钱包的使用和管理是一个相对复杂但非常重要的课题,特别是当用户选择通过命令行进行操作时。通过对基本命令的掌握、钱包安全性管理和市场信息的获取,用户可以更为高效和安全地管理自己的比特币资产。无论是新手还是经验丰富的投资者,都应对比特币钱包的各个方面保持开放的学习态度,适应这个快速变化的数字货币世界。